Make it starbases only. And make it large and spendy, so you have to build a base designed solely to house the training facility. How would this be any different that if you gifted a tiny planet with training facilities to another player. Its not like the normal races couldn't build their own training facilities on a planet, planetside facilities would be cheaper to maintain as well. Also a base is more susceptible to attack than a planet. Sure the nomads aren't limited by the number of facility slots available but that's not going to break anything is it? If a normal race deals for a spacebased facility in order to save one facility slot on a planet somewhere he is not going to win the game automatically because he did. It will not make planetside facilities obsolete. You aren't going to trade with your enemies. They will still have to build planetside facilities. Beside if a spacebased facility is destroyed you would have to deal for another from a nomadic race rather than just rebuild, which may take two to four times longer if the nomads have to build it first.


Both will have pluses and minuses:

Nomads:
-Plus:
--No facility slot required
--Can be built anywhere

-Minus:
--Has maintenance cost
--Would cost more to build
--Would take longer to build
--Cannot be defended with Weapons Platforms.



Normal Races:
-Plus:
--No maintenance cost
--Cheaper than a starbase
--Builds quicker
--Can be defended with planetary defenses

-Minus:
--Requires a planetside facility slot
--Limited to planetary locations



If you must penalize the nomads training facilities in some way make it require a higher tech level for the nomads rather than making them less effective. By the time the nomads were rolling them out the normal races could have already built their facilities and have no need for spacebased facilities.
